Fixing Conservatory Leaks: A Comprehensive Guide

Conservatories, often referred to as sunrooms or solariums, are popular additions to homes, offering a seamless blend of indoor and outside living spaces. However, these structures can sometimes develop leaks, which not just interfere with the convenience of the space however also present prospective damage to the property. This article dives into the common reasons for conservatory leaks, how to identify them, and provides a step-by-step guide on how to fix them effectively.

Understanding Conservatory Leaks

Conservatory leaks can occur due to different reasons, and comprehending these causes is crucial for reliable repair. Here are a few of the most typical issues:

  1. Roof Issues: The roof is the most vulnerable part of a conservatory. Issues such as damaged or missing tiles, loose or shabby seals, and poorly set up flashing can all result in water ingress.
  2. Window and Door Seals: Over time, the seals around windows and doors can break down, enabling water to permeate in. This is particularly typical in older conservatories.
  3. Rain Gutter and Downspout Problems: Clogged rain gutters and downspouts can trigger water to back up and overflow, causing leaks.
  4. Structural Issues: Cracks in the conservatory's structure, such as in the walls or structure, can likewise provide leaks.
  5. Poor Drainage: Inadequate drain around the conservatory can trigger water to swimming pool and seep into the structure.

Identifying Conservatory Leaks

Before attempting any repairs, it's necessary to precisely recognize the source of the leak. Here are some actions to assist you pinpoint the issue:

  1. Visual Inspection: Start by visually checking the conservatory from both the within and outdoors. Try to find indications of water damage, such as damp spots, spots, or mold.
  2. Water Test: Conduct a water test by utilizing a hose or a bucket of water to mimic rain. Focus on areas where leaks are thought and observe where water gets in.
  3. Inspect Seals and Joints: Examine the seals around windows, doors, and roof joints. Try to find gaps, fractures, or locations where the sealant has deteriorated.
  4. Check Gutters and Downspouts: Ensure that rain gutters and downspouts are clear of particles and appropriately connected. Look for any signs of water overflow or damage.

Step-by-Step Guide to Fixing Conservatory Leaks

Once you have recognized the source of the leak, you can continue with the essential repairs. Here is a detailed guide to assist you fix typical conservatory leaks:

  1. Prepare the Area

    • Security First: Ensure you have the needed security equipment, such as gloves, goggles, and a ladder if required.
    • Clear the Area: Remove any furnishings or products that might be damaged conservatory roof during the repair procedure.
  2. Fix Roof Leaks

    • Check and Replace damaged conservatory seals Tiles: Identify and change any broken or missing tiles. Ensure they are safely fastened.
    • Reapply Sealant: Apply a high-quality sealant to any gaps or cracks in the roof. Utilize a silicone-based sealant for best outcomes.
    • Check and Repair Flashing: Ensure that the flashing around chimneys, vents, and other protrusions is effectively installed and sealed.
  3. Repair Window and Door Seals

    • Remove Old Sealant: Use a scraper or an utility knife to get rid of any old, degraded sealant.
    • Tidy the Area: Clean the area with a moist fabric to remove any dirt or debris.
    • Apply New Sealant: Apply a new, top quality sealant around the windows and doors. Guarantee it is smooth and even.
  4. Clear Gutters and Downspouts

    • Get rid of Debris: Use a trowel or a garden hose pipe to remove any leaves, branches, or other debris from the gutters.
    • Examine Connections: Ensure that all connections are safe and that water streams freely through the downspouts.
    • Install Gutter Guards: Consider setting up gutter guards to prevent future clogs.
  5. Address Structural Issues

    • Check for Cracks: Look for any cracks in the walls or foundation. Utilize a flashlight to get a better view.
    • Repair Cracks: Use a concrete patching compound to fill any fractures. Follow the maker's instructions for application and drying time.
    • Seal the Area: Apply a waterproof sealant over the fixed location to prevent water from permeating in.
  6. Improve Drainage

    • Check Grading: Ensure that the ground around the conservatory slopes far from the structure to facilitate appropriate drainage.
    • Install French Drains: Consider installing French drains pipes to redirect water far from the conservatory.

Frequently asked questions

Q: How frequently should I check my conservatory for leaks?A: It is advised to check your conservatory a minimum of as soon as a year, ideally before the rainy season. This will assist you catch any issues early and avoid major damage.

Q: Can I fix a conservatory leak myself, or should I employ a professional?A: Minor leaks can typically be fixed by homeowners with basic DIY skills. However, for more complicated issues, it is advisable to employ a professional to make sure the repairs are done correctly and safely.

Q: How can I avoid conservatory leaks in the future?A: Regular maintenance is crucial to preventing leaks. This includes cleaning rain gutters, inspecting seals, and addressing any structural issues immediately. Furthermore, think about installing rain gutter guards and enhancing drain around the conservatory.

Q: What should I do if I discover mold or mildew in my conservatory?A: Mold and mildew are often indications of a moisture problem. Address the underlying leak and clean the affected locations with a solution of water and vinegar or a specialized mold cleaner. If the problem is serious, seek advice from a professional for remediation.

conservatory repairs leaks can be an annoyance, but with the right understanding and tools, they can be efficiently addressed. By comprehending the common causes, identifying the source, and following the step-by-step guide offered, you can ensure your conservatory stays a comfortable and enjoyable area for many years to come. Routine maintenance and prompt attention to any issues will help you avoid more substantial problems and extend the life of your conservatory.
